What hands-only CPR does, and when it works

Hands-only CPR concentrates totally on upper body compressions, without rescue breaths. In the initial minutes after abrupt heart attack, there is still oxygen in the blood and lungs. The prompt need is blood circulation. Compressions move blood to the mind and heart muscle mass, protecting cells till a defibrillator can reset the rhythm and paramedics can take over.

Evidence from big computer system registries reveals that hands-only CPR by bystanders boosts survival for adult out-of-hospital cardiac arrest, particularly those with an experienced collapse and a shockable rhythm. In my classes, I provide it by doing this: if a grown-up unexpectedly drops and is not taking a breath generally, press hard and fast in the center of the chest and do not stop until assistance or an AED cpr course Hervey Bay takes control of. The makeup that opens far better compressions

Confidence expands quickly when people recognize what their hands are actually doing. Pressing the breast bone presses the heart between the breastbone and back, squeezing blood forward. Recoil, the spring-like return of the chest, replenishes the heart. Depth and rate need to live together. If you press deep yet slow, or fast but shallow, you shed the benefit.

In uncomplicated grown-up cases, your targets are simple. Aim for a depth of about 5 to 6 centimeters, about a 3rd of the upper body. Keep the price near 100 to 120 compressions per min. Allow complete recoil. Lessen stops. These numbers are not trivia, they are signposts. During a cpr refresher course, I in some cases have pupils press on a washroom scale put on the manikin to feel what 5 centimeters requires. Lots of are surprised it is greater than they initially thought, yet the method is learnable within minutes.

The initially one minute: a sensible script

Many onlookers waste time to uncertainty. An easy script reduces that hold-up. Right here is a tight series I educate and technique in drills.

    Check responsiveness and breathing quickly. Tap the shoulders, yell, and look for typical breathing. Occasional gasps are not regular breathing. Call for assistance and send out somebody for an AED. If alone with a mobile phone, put it on speaker and call emergency situation services. Do not leave the person. Expose the chest and begin compressions. Hand positioning is the center of the upper body, lower half of the breast bone. Lock your elbow joints, shoulders over your hands. Push hard and fast, permit full recoil. Count out loud to maintain rhythm. Go for 30 to 40 compressions every 20 seconds. When the AED arrives, transform it on and adhere to motivates. Return to compressions instantly after any type of shock.

This script is not stylish, it is useful. In a first aid training setting, we pierce it up until it seems like muscle memory. The checklist over suit a minute because that is how much time it must take.

The AED is your colleague, not a delicate instrument

I often see individuals deal with the AED like a glass sculpture. They open it with respect, read every line two times, and shed a priceless min. AEDs are built for mayhem. Open, power on, comply with the voice. If the upper body is perspiring, wipe briefly and apply pads. If the individual has a really hairy upper body, shave promptly with the consisted of razor or press one pad down, tear it off to clear hair, and then use a new pad. Do not fear putting pads over a pacemaker mark; simply move slightly side to avoid the increased tool. Precious jewelry can remain, as long as pads make strong contact on birthday suit. The device will evaluate and recommend. Your role is to return to compressions immediately after any kind of shock and between analyses. Fatigue monitoring and group flow

High-quality compressions lose power as you tire. You may feel fine, yet depth metrics slide. Switching compressors every 2 minutes, or after 5 cycles if you are counting, safeguards top quality. In groups, pre-announce the switch on your matter. On thirty, you take over at my one. The outbound compressor lifts hands straight up to avoid bumping the new hands. Reduce the time out to less than five seconds. Practicing this tempo in a first aid course pays dividends in real response.
